  13. Guys Back in mud moving mode. A-10 campaign mission #2. Max cloud ceiling 5,000 so no 'high and dry' diving from 15,000ft tactics to avoid shilkas and strelas. Aforementioned threats and sloping terrain make cold war fulda gap 'down in the weeds' tactics suicidal. So, a compromise. Employing mavericks at maximum standoff, as there is no air threat, I can motor at 5000. The issue is in my attempts at aqquiring using the optical 'k' model maverick. With it's feeble 3x zoom I can get a lock but only at the same time the strela launches. It's like a game of chicken and far too dangerous to be the correct methodology. No problem with the 'd' model with it's IR seeker and 6x zoom. I can pick the threats off at safe standoff. So the question is....... Are optical mavericks just for none AA equiped targets like tanks and apc's. Preserve IR mavericks for the strelas and shilkas?

  20. CGTharos is quite right. Read the excellent, “Warthog: Flying the A-10 in the Gulf War”. Once deployed to Iraq, the pilots soon abandoned their “down in the weeds” training tactics for medium altitude sorties only going in with guns once out of mavericks and once they were sure AA threats were taken out. The low approach seems to have been advocated for radar avoidance of the perceived threat from the Iraqi air force which didn’t really materialise.

  24. Always assume that a column has some anti-air protection. Usually at the tail end. Make a high approach from their 3 or 9 for recon. If you have IR mavericks, scan the columns profile and look for the distinctive shape of the AAA vehicles. Kill them first then it’s a turkey shoot. Strafe the convoy from their 6 to line them up nicely. Btw. I recently started the A-10 campaign again as the F-15 was stressing me out too much and I was getting caught in my own frag blast. Low alt low bomb / strafe runs are inadvisable against armed targets. Pickle at 4-5,000ft for safety.
